DescriptionNew York City Economic Development Corporation (“NYCEDC”), acting on behalf of the City of New York (the “City”) and in partnership with the Metropolitan Transportation Authority (“MTA”), is pleased to release a request for proposals (“RFP”) seeking proposals from qualified parties (“Respondents”) for the purchase of the fee interest and/or development rights associated with all or a portion of a City-owned site located at 470 Flatbush Avenue in Brooklyn, NY (Block 5024, Lot 28 and a portion of Lot 37) (the “Site”).
On August 21, 2024, New York City Mayor Eric Adams signed Executive Order 43: Prioritizing Housing Production and Accelerating the Production of Housing on City Sites, compelling the City to identify public land suitable for new housing development to address the City’s housing crisis with a “moonshot” goal of building 500,000 homes over the next decade. As part of this effort, respondents have a unique opportunity to develop a mixed-income residential project in Prospect Lefferts Gardens.
NYCEDC plans to select a respondent on the basis of factors stated in the RFP which include, but are not limited to, program and design, financial and schedule feasibility, respondent qualifications and experience, and economic impact.
It is the policy of NYCEDC to comply with all federal, state and City laws and regulations which prohibit unlawful discrimination because of race, creed, color, national origin, sex, age, disability, marital status and other protected categories and to take affirmative action in working with contracting parties to ensure certified Minority and Women-owned Business Enterprises (MWBEs) share in the economic opportunities generated by NYCEDC’s projects and initiatives.
This project has Minority and Women Owned Business Enterprise (“M/WBE”) participation goal of thirty percent (30%), and all respondents to the RFP will be required to submit an M/WBE Participation Proposal with their response.
